Abstract

The values and principles of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) have been applied by Cooperative societies since their origins. Given the link of CSR with cooperative culture principles and information spreading, the aim of this paper is to analyze the relationship between social responsibility, corporate governance and transparency in the Spanish agro-food cooperatives. This paper analyzes the CSR information these companies spreads across the web, according the Global Reporting Initiative contents. The paper tries to show whether there are significant differences between the levels reached by primary and secondary or tertiary cooperatives. Finally, the relationship between levels of information dissemination and cooperatives size or age is analyzed.
